Amethyst Moon Eye

$120.00

As part of the Beltane 2025 collection many Eye pieces came through. This Amethyst Crescent Moon Eye was the second one, and its movement was unlike any other piece I’ve created.

Wearing eyes is an ancient technology invoking protection to ward off the evil eye and ill intentions of others. It is said that the eye amulet takes on the ill intention, so that the person wearing it remains unaffected. Amethyst is well known as the “sober” stone, a reference to its Greek origins and the belief that it protected the wearer from excessive intoxication.

Different shapes, symbols, and archetypes help us to think in less linear ways and trust in wisdoms that are not spoken in words. It is no accident that so many eyes came forward in this collection, as we continue to be challenged through the current hardships of heteronormative capitalist colonial patriarchy.

Each eye in the spring 2025 collection was also crafted while I was in sādhanā (dedicated spiritual practice), and is impregnated with mantra and my own blessings of protection.

This piece is stamped on the reverse with the Full Desert Weirdo logo, and is slung on a dainty 18” sterling cable chain.
